About May Creek Airport
May Creek Airport is an airport located in May Creek Alaska, US. The airport's IATA code is MYK, which is the three-letter code used on boarding passes and flight bookings. The ICAO code is KMYK, used by air traffic control and pilots for flight planning.

May Creek Airport sits at an elevation of 1,681 feet (512 meters) above sea level.
